What are Jobsite Management Software?

A type of software called jobsite management software is made to assist companies in managing their field service or construction operations. Project management, resource scheduling, progress tracking, and team communication are all made possible by this software. Construction, manufacturing, and utilities are just a few of the industries that can use jobsite management software.

How Jobsite Management Software are useful for businesses?

Project management: Project management tools, such as task scheduling, resource allotment, and budget tracking, are provided by jobsite management software. This aids companies in maintaining the timeline and cost of projects.

Time tracking: Jobsite management software allows businesses to track the time spent by workers on each task or project. This could facilitate better labour cost management for businesses.

Communication:  Tools for communication, including messaging and document sharing, are included in jobsite management software. In doing so, team members can stay informed and help keep the group moving forward.

Inventory control: Companies can keep track of their stock of materials and supplies using jobsite management software, ensuring they always have the required supplies on hand.

Safety compliance: Compliance with safety regulations and standards is something that businesses can make sure they are doing with the aid of jobsite management software. It may also offer resources for monitoring safety-related near-misses and incidents.
